SUMMARY

The Foster Care Licenser/Trainer is responsible for licensing and training foster families, aiding recruitment and screening for Baptist Children’s Homes of NC, and supporting foster homes to uphold agency policies, procedures and programs. The role requires instruction in CARE, teamwork, and coordination with families, custody contacts, and community resources.

QUALIFICATIONS
  • Minimum of 23 years of age.
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Human Services or a related field from an accredited university or seminary.
  • At least two years of experience with the population served.
  • Valid driver’s license and ability to operate an agency vehicle for transporting children.
  • Capability to manage, plan, organize, implement, monitor, and maintain agency programs while adhering to accreditation standards and N.C. licensing requirements.
  • Meeting the general qualifications for employment as outlined in the institution's personnel policies.
  • Respect for cultural diversity of children and the ability to build positive relationships.

CLIENTS/FOSTER FAMILIES
  • Recruits foster families by presenting the need for foster homes to individuals and groups.
  • Conducts foster home application studies in line with BCH policies, procedures, and licensing standards.
  • Submits all required paperwork for foster home initial licensing and renewals.
  • Orients and trains new foster parents to understand their roles, responsibilities, and expectations.
  • Provides ongoing training to meet state and accreditation requirements and the special needs of foster parents.
  • Is available to foster parents on a regularly scheduled and emergency basis to assist with identified issues and crisis needs.
  • Assists foster parents in securing community resources identified by the team.
